Aavas Financiers Company Snapshot May 2026
Aavas Financiers’ AUM has crossed Rs 20,000 crore growing at 20 percent YoY. Its focus on self-employed and informal income borrowers in Rajasthan, Maharashtra, Gujarat, and Madhya Pradesh creates a differentiated underwriting moat. Key Risks for Aavas Financiers in FY27
A well-rounded Aavas Financiers analyst review must assess downside risks. Key risks for Aavas Financiers include a macro slowdown affecting Housing Finance (NBFC) sector demand, input cost or regulatory headwinds compressing margins, continued FII selling from Indian equities, and earnings estimate downgrades if Q1 FY27 guidance disappoints.
